As you can see today I have a review on the Alba Botanical Hawaiian face cleanser. I use this cleanser everyday day before going to bed and often use it after taking off all my makeup.

I love this cleanser because it is paraben/phthalates free and this company does no animal testing!

The product itself does a great job of cleaning your face and has a very light tropical smell. It smells like a mixture of pineapples and the tropics. Immediately after using it I feel like all the oil,dirt and sweat has been cleaned right off . I actually turn the water off for a few minutes and really rub this onto my face because it starts to foam just a tad as well. The one little blurb I must say however is this may not be for my dry skinned folks, for as much as I ADORE this cleanser it makes your skin  dry and I always moisturize with my GinZing lotion right after.

Today I have a review for you on Origins Ginseng Energy Boosting Moisturizer. Let me just say I love it.

I use it on my face and good lord people though it may be rather pricey a little goes the longest way. I really like how when I put it on my face it is extremely easy to rub it in and though the initial feel is very oily, it gets absorbed almost immediately.  Not to mention I actually feel as though my skin is more “energized” and I feel so refreshed after every application.

I wear this once in the afternoon before heading out and the once at night after washing my face with cleanser. I also use it to mix with foundations, works like a charm! You can find it at Sephora.

Just this past summer I started getting into makeup. What prompted this sudden eagerness was the fact that I had a Sephora gift card sitting in my wallet for eight months and because I was going to college where I hoped to attend many social events… it seemed the “proper” thing to do.

The makeup product that everyone says to splurge on is foundation and I agree. Once you get the base of your face right and it is properly set, the rest of your makeup “flows on” so to say. My foundation of choice thus far is Naked foundation.

I must put a disclaimer however that this foundation is good if you are looking for light to sheer coverage. I usually end up wearing my Naked foundation whenever I feel my face needs a little “boost” or when we are simply going to someone’s house for a casual dinner. In fact, for more fancy or nighttime events I end up mixing my Naked foundation with other things.

Despite its sheer coverage I find more pros and no cons to this foundation. It’s

  1. Easy to apply (it is liquid and light)
  2. Feels light on the face and thank the lord does not have a cakey feel
  3. If matched properly gives the skin a gorgeous “sheer” look
  4. The bottle it comes in is very sleek and fits in any cosmetic bag
  5. Sulfate AND paraben free,yes please
